Detailed Engineering Specifications

Designed for demanding industrial environments, this 0.838-inch thick, 21-inch by 14-inch 304 stainless steel stock sheet provides superior strength and longevity. Composed of a minimum of 18% chromium and 8% nickel, it exhibits excellent resistance to rust and corrosion, making it suitable for harsh chemical exposures and high-temperature applications. Its robust gauge ensures structural integrity for heavy-duty fabrication, including custom enclosures, protective plating, and support structures in manufacturing and processing facilities.

Mechanical Properties

Tensile Strength75,000 psi (515 MPa)
Yield Strength30,000 psi (205 MPa)
Elongation in 2 in.40% min
HardnessRockwell B95 max

Chemical Composition

Carbon (C)0.08% max
Chromium (Cr)18.0 - 20.0%
Nickel (Ni)8.0 - 10.5%
Manganese (Mn)2.00% max

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Using standard carbon steel cutting tools which can lead to galling and contamination.Employ specialized stainless steel cutting tools and lubricants to prevent adhesion and maintain material integrity.
Inadequate support during fabrication, leading to warping or unwanted deformation.Utilize robust jigs, fixtures, and support structures to maintain flatness and dimensional accuracy throughout the fabrication process.
